How much are Lauda and Wolff getting paid?

 XPB Images It was announced yesterday that Mercedes AMG F1 boss Toto Wolff and non-executive chairman Niki Lauda had extended their contracts with the Silver Arrows manufacturer. Germany's Bild has published just how lucrative those contracts appear to be for the Mercedes headmen. According to Bild, Niki Lauda has been contracted for four years at a cost of 2 million euros a year, including all bonuses. The F1 legend also owns a 10% holding in the team which was offered to him by Mercedes as a sign-on bonus in 2012.
